Talent.com
SentinelOne
Staff Windows Low Level C++ Engineer - Endpoint securitySentinelOne • Town of Italy, NY, United States
No longer accepting applications
Staff Windows Low Level C++ Engineer - Endpoint security

Staff Windows Low Level C++ Engineer - Endpoint security

SentinelOne • Town of Italy, NY, United States
3 days ago
Job type
  • Full-time
Job description

Our Purpose

At SentinelOne, we are driven by a clear purpose: to give the advantage to those who secure our future. As AI reshapes how organizations build, operate, and innovate, the responsibility to protect them becomes more critical than ever. When you join SentinelOne, your work helps protect global enterprises, critical infrastructure, and the technologies shaping tomorrow. If you are motivated by meaningful challenges and want your impact to be real, measurable, and global, you will find purpose here.

About Us

SentinelOne is a company at the intersection of AI and security, pioneering a new operating model for cybersecurity. Our AI-native platform unifies protection across endpoint, cloud, identity, data, and AI systems to deliver autonomous detection and response with clarity and speed. By combining real-time analytics, intelligent automation, and a unified data foundation, we reduce noise, simplify complexity, and empower security teams to focus on what truly matters.

Our teams are builders, problem-solvers, and innovators committed to shaping the future of security. If you are excited to solve hard problems alongside talented, mission-driven people, we invite you to help us build a safer future for humanity.

What Are We Looking For?

We’re looking for people who are relentlessly curious and committed to continuous learning. AI is reshaping every function across our business, and we enable every team member, regardless of role or level, to build fluency in AI tools and concepts. Those who thrive here actively seek out new solutions, experiment thoughtfully, and apply what they learn to drive better, faster, smarter outcomes.

As a Windows Low Level Engineer - Endpoint security, you will design and develop advanced security features for SentinelOne’s Windows endpoint protection platform, operating across both user-mode and kernel-mode environments. You will build and optimize mission-critical components including anti-tampering protections, network sensors, and agent infrastructure while solving complex performance and stability challenges at massive scale. By researching Windows internals and debugging deep system issues, you will collaborate with distributed engineering teams to deliver high-impact security capabilities protecting millions of devices worldwide.

We are seeking a highly skilled and experienced Software Engineer with a strong background in low-level C++ programming and a deep understanding of Windows OS, to help us in developing our Endpoint Protection product, the core part of our business, and to join one of our Platform group teams. (We're currently growing multiple teams and are open to new colleagues with a wide variety of backgrounds within Windows development!).

The Platform group teams are in charge of some of our most complex low-level areas, such as:

  • Windows agent’s Anti-Tampering (self-protection from malware attempting to harm the agent), network sensors, device control, and other kernel-side features involving both research and development.
  • Usable security & agent infrastructures – e.g., installers, logging, services such as communication layer & interfaces for our Windows agent, for improving the quality, performance & stability of the agent and making the user experience smoother.

What will you do?

  • As a new member of one of our distributed development teams, you will work in both user-mode & kernel-mode, and deal with a large variety of fields.
  • You will have the chance to design, develop primarily in modern C++ (23), test and debug the most complicated real-world problems (often unseen before). In order to successfully deal with this challenge, you will continuously enrich your knowledge and experience with Windows OS internals & Kernel, Endpoint Protection, and Endpoint Detection & Response eco-system.
  • Our teams design and execute significant new features, as well as rewrite and reimplement the existing ones from scratch. You will also deal with extraordinary performance & optimization challenges, given the scale of our cybersecurity SW (handling hundreds of billions of events every day).
  • Your work will influence the security of tens of millions of Windows devices, that we protect at enterprise & government customers across the globe (incl. 4 of Fortune 10 and hundreds of Global 2000).
  • You’ll also be encouraged to share knowledge within both Platform teams and the broader Windows group.

What skills & knowledge should you bring?

  • Multiple years of experience as a software engineer in the area of low-level programming using modern C++ (or using C and a willingness to learn modern C++).
  • Hands‑on experience and in‑depth understanding of Windows OS design & internals, Windows low-level development, with debugging of Windows applications and familiarity with related standard debugging and profiling tools.
  • Previous experience working on a production‑grade product with a wide-scale deployment.
  • Great communication skills and the ability to work both independently and with peers from different time zones, problem‑solving and out‑of‑the‑box thinking.
  • Attention to detail and high coding standards.
  • An advantage: experience with Windows Kernel and Windows Drivers development, experience in security-oriented development, with reversing or malware analysis.

Why us?

Because you will work on real-world problems with risks of millions of dollars (protecting against ransomware and other threats) and make an impact by preventing our customers from appearing in global news after being attacked. You will be joining a technologically cutting‑edge project and will be able to influence the architecture, design, and building of our core platform. You will meet extraordinary challenges and work with the very BEST in the industry.

On top of that we offer you

  • Flexible working hours, this is a 100% remote role based within Italy; we provide optional membership in major coworking chains
    • Currently for this role in Italy we are able to consider only candidates that are already eligible to work in the EU at the time of applying.
    • Optionally for those willing to relocate to the Czech Republic relocation assistance is available for any candidates that are already eligible to work in the EU at the time of applying.
    • Generous employee stock plan in the form of RSUs (restricted stock units) grant not options; 4 years vesting with 1 year cliff and then quarterly, stock refresh yearly.
    • Yearly bonus depending on the performance of the company, paid out in 2 installments.
    • Quadro benefits – Private Medical, Life Insurance, Accident Insurance, Study funds and Healthcare benefits.
    • Flexible time off (up to 30 paid days off per annum!).
    • Global gender‑neutral Parental Leave (16 weeks, beyond the leave provided by the local laws) & Grandparent Leave.
    • Volunteering paid day off & Additional paid Company holidays off (e.g., 4 days in 2022).
    • Global Employee Assistance Program (confidential counseling related to both personal and work life matters).
    • Udemy Business platform for Hard/Soft skills Training, internal mentoring 'MentorOne' & Support for your further educational activities/trainings.
    • Above‑standard referral bonus.

Additional Country‑specific Benefits To Italy

SentinelOne is proud to be an Equal Employment Opportunity and Aff… (rest of EEO statement omitted for brevity).

SentinelOne participates in the E-Verify Program for all U.S. based roles.

#J-18808-Ljbffr
Create a job alert for this search

Staff Windows Low Level C++ Engineer - Endpoint security • Town of Italy, NY, United States

Similar jobs

Trading Infrastructure Software Engineer

PDT PartnersFarmington, NY, United States
Full-time

Trading Infrastructure Software Engineer.As a Trading Infrastructure engineer, you'll work on a small global team of highly experienced systems and applications engineers focused on the creation, m... Show more

 • Promoted

Senior Software Engineer [Rust]

TrueLayerTown of Italy, NY, United States
Full-time

TrueLayer is Europe’s fastest-growing Pay by Bank network.We power smarter, safer and faster payments by combining real-time bank payments with financial and identity data.E-commerce, iGaming and F... Show more

 • Promoted

Senior DevOps Engineer – Azure, Remote, CI/CD Mastery

JobgetherTown of Italy, NY, United States
Remote
Full-time

Jobgether is looking for a Senior Software Engineer, DevOps (Azure) to design and operate scalable Azure environments.You will oversee DevOps practices, automating CI/CD pipelines and improving app... Show more

 • Promoted

Sr. Software Engineer

Keylent IncAtlanta, NY, United States
Full-time

Location: Atlanta, New York Duration: 12 Months.Administration of Windows server.Security concepts related to SMB protocol.Hands on experience in Service Now ticketing tool.Unix server administrato... Show more

 • Promoted

Partner Solutions Architect - Cloud Security Enablement

WizTown of Italy, NY, United States
Full-time

Wiz is seeking a Partner Solutions Architect in New York.In this role, you will support Global Channel Resellers/Partners by building and executing cloud security solutions.Responsibilities include... Show more

 • Promoted

Senior Software Engineer, DevOps (Azure)

JobgetherTown of Italy, NY, United States
Full-time

This position is posted by Jobgether on behalf of a partner company.We are currently looking for a Senior Software Engineer, DevOps (Azure) in Italy.This role is focused on designing, building, and... Show more

 • Promoted

Sr. Software Engineer

Yantran LLCAtlanta, NY, United States
Full-time

Strong experience in Java programming, J2EE frameworks, and object-oriented design.Proficient with Spring, Spring Boot, Spring MVC, Spring Security, and Maven.Deep understanding of microservice arc... Show more

 • Promoted

Architecting Custom Processors and Hardware Accelerators

Italian Ministry of Education, University and ResearchTown of Italy, NY, United States
Full-time

A leading research university in Italy is seeking a researcher to focus on the development and verification of innovative architectures of processors and hardware accelerators.The ideal candidate w... Show more

 • Promoted

Sr. Embedded Software Engineer

Ultra Maritime, LLCVictor, New York, United States
Full-time

Powering the Future of Naval Technology.Your work here has global impact.From developing sonar and radar systems to advancing unmanned and undersea platforms, our technologies empower the U.Navy an... Show more

 • Promoted

Senior Software Engineer, Perception (Radar)

AeroVectTown of Italy, NY, United States
Full-time

Train, deploy and monitor 2D/3D object detection models (Camera, LiDAR, Radar).Build and maintain data collection, labeling and evaluation (metrics) pipeline.Maintain proprietary multi‑modal datase... Show more

 • Promoted

Senior Software Engineer - (Go)

Block LabsTown of Italy, NY, United States
Full-time

Block Labs is a premier technology studio operating at the bleeding edge of Web3, Artificial Intelligence, and iGaming.We engineer high‑scale, production‑grade platforms that power the next generat... Show more

 • Promoted

Senior Software Engineer

CesiumTown of Italy, NY, United States
Full-time

Vilnius or Kaunas (Office-Based/Hybrid).We are seeking a Senior Software Engineer to design, build, and evolve core components of iModel Cloud Sync Services.This role focuses on developing reliable... Show more

 • Promoted

Senior Firmware Engineer: Embedded Linux & Migration

Michael Page International Italia S.r.l.Town of Italy, NY, United States

Un'azienda nel settore elettronico avanzato cerca un Senior Firmware Engineer per lo sviluppo su piattaforme embedded Linux, in particolare per progetti strategici.Il candidato ideale avrà una soli... Show more

 • Promoted

Senior Software Engineer - Provincia di Bologna

Michael Page International Italia S.r.l.Town of Italy, NY, United States

Senior Software Engineer – Provincia di Bologna, modalità ibrida.Il nostro cliente è un'azienda leader nel settore digital advertising con presenza internazionale.Sviluppare, testare e mantenere co... Show more

 • Promoted

ML Engineer

SESAMEFarmington, NY, United States
Full-time

Sesame believes in a future where computers are lifelike - with the ability to see, hear, and collaborate with us in ways that feel natural and human.With this vision, we're designing a new kind of... Show more

 • Promoted

Senior Java Full-Stack Engineer — Remote, Microservices

SoluzioniergonTown of Italy, NY, United States
Remote

Un importante partner tecnologico è alla ricerca di un Senior Java Full Stack Developer per lavorare in modalità completamente remota.Il candidato ideale dovrebbe avere almeno 5-6 anni di esperienz... Show more

 • Promoted

Senior Perception Engineer - 2D/3D Detection & Data Tools

AeroVectTown of Italy, NY, United States
Full-time

A leading tech company in Town of Italy, New York seeks a skilled engineer to develop and monitor 2D/3D object detection models using Camera, LiDAR, and Radar.The role involves building a data coll... Show more

 • Promoted

Senior software engineer

SkillvueTown of Italy, NY, United States
Full-time

Get AI-powered advice on this job and more exclusive features.We are a fast-growing HR tech startup in Italy.Skillvue is a Skill AI Assessment platform (SaaS) to hire top-skilled candidates and mea... Show more

 • Promoted

Senior Software Engineer - Remote (AI & Cybersecurity)

CloudDevsTown of Italy, NY, United States
Remote
Full-time

A leading technology firm is searching for a software engineer to join their remote team and contribute to a new product line in cybersecurity and artificial intelligence.You will be responsible fo... Show more

 • Promoted

Senior Software Engineer — AI-Driven SDLC & End-to-End Impact

MotorKTown of Italy, NY, United States
Full-time

A leading automotive software provider in New York is seeking a skilled engineer to build systems that directly drive revenue and integrate AI into the software development lifecycle.The role invol... Show more